White iPhone Delayed Again

From PC World: The release of the white iPhone has been delayed until later this year, according to a press release from Apple. The white version of the best-selling smartphone was originally slated to hit stores this summer, but due to manufacturing challenges, Apple has held it back.

"White models of Apple's new iPhone 4 have continued to be more challenging to manufacture than we originally expected, and as a result they will not be available until later this year. The availability of the more popular iPhone 4 black models is not affected," reads the statement.

Apple released a press statement last month stating that the white models are a challenge to manufacture and that they would be delayed. Now they've been delayed again. Who knows when we'll see the white rhino -- I mean, iPhone; a creature apparently just as difficult to spot.
